Medicare Prescription Drug Plans : Comparison of Actuarial Values.
Examines Medicare Part D, established under the Medicare Prescription Drug and Modernization Act of 2003 to provide prescription drug benefits beginning in 2006, and compares actuarial values of prescription drug benefits and coverage available to low-income beneficiaries and seniors.
